About this role
As an Engineering Manager for Developer Experience at CoreWeave, you will lead a team focused on CI/CD processes, guiding the technical direction for build systems and artifact management. Your responsibilities include managing day-to-day execution, mentoring team members, and translating broader platform strategies into actionable plans. You will also work on modernizing workflows and improving the software development lifecycle while ensuring high standards for reliability and performance.

What you need
- 5+ years of software engineering experience
- 2+ years directly managing engineers on platform, infrastructure, or internal developer teams
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related technical field
- Hands-on experience building or operating CI, build or artifact platforms at scale
- Solid understanding of SDLC practices, code review workflows, and branching/release strategies
- Working knowledge or hands-on experience with Kubernetes
Nice to have
- Background in regulated or security-sensitive environments
- Familiarity with DORA metrics and delivery performance measurement
- Exposure to supply-chain security and compliance
- Experience managing engineers in a distributed environment
